#6e119e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6e119e is composed of 43.1% red, 6.7%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.4% cyan, 89.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 279.6 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 34.3%. #6e119e color hex could be obtained by blending #dc22ff with #00003d.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

#6e119e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6e119e has RGB values of R:110, G:17,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0.89,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 7213470.

Shades and Tints of #6e119e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0210 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#6e119e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#59545b is the less saturated color, while #7204ab is the most saturated one.
